Thoughts from the Director

When I first heard Axel Mitbauer’s story, I was shaken — and at the same time deeply moved. A young man who grew up in the GDR, full of dreams, blessed with extraordinary athletic talent — yet trapped in a system that declared freedom a threat.

The moment in which he risked everything — his career, his future, his life — to flee to the West is not only a personal act of courage, but a powerful symbol of the struggle for self-determination. I knew immediately: this story had to be told. Not as a political lesson, but as a human drama.

As the journey of a person who resists the power of fear. Who refuses to accept a life determined by others. Axel Mitbauer stands for many who lived in the shadow of the Wall — and for all those who, even today, are still fighting against invisible walls.

With this film, I wanted to bring a piece of suppressed history into the light. I wanted to ask questions that go beyond Axel himself: What does freedom truly mean? How much are we willing to risk to gain it? And how do we deal with our past today — with everything we would rather forget?

“Competition of a lifetime – The Story of Axel Mitbauer” has become a very personal film. Not only for Axel, who once again revealed himself through his story, but also for me as a director. I learned to listen. I learned to read between the lines — the silence, the anger, the shame. And I came to understand how important it is to give these voices space. Especially today. This film is an invitation. To remember. To reflect. And perhaps — to break free.
